Tina Bollman recommended Jess to participate here. We met at her home that she is in the middle of selling and as I pulled up she and her son, Henry, were in the yard picking up pine cones. We chatted in the driveway for a few minutes and then ventured into the home that is now staged for selling and absent of all of her and her family's possessions. I can only imagine that felt a bit strange for Jess. Nevertheless, it didn't take us long to get comfortable with each other and start talking about the nitty gritty. We met on July 3rd and I tend to feel pretty fired up around the 4th of July. I don't need to get into all the details here, but I dislike the holiday because of what we've deliberately chosen to ignore and how we've chosen to rather grotesquely celebrate the day. I'm on a roll of asking more poignant questions, anyway, but today I chose to dig even deeper, or maybe even pry, with Jess. We talk about racism and slavery and wrongful incarceration and our president and the #MeToo movement and uprisings and revolution. Not to spoil the surprise, but we didn't come up with the answers. I am going to continue believing that talking about it is a good start, though.
